如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

Python文档化利器:DocBlockr Python的妙用

探索Python文档化利器:DocBlockr Python的妙用

在Python编程的世界里,代码的可读性和可维护性是至关重要的。DocBlockr Python 作为一个强大的文档生成工具,极大地简化了开发者编写文档的过程。本文将为大家详细介绍DocBlockr Python,其功能、应用场景以及如何在日常开发中使用它。

DocBlockr Python 是一个基于Sublime Text和Visual Studio Code等编辑器的插件,它通过简化文档字符串(docstring)的编写,帮助开发者快速生成符合PEP 257标准的文档。PEP 257是Python社区推荐的文档字符串格式标准,旨在提高代码的可读性和一致性。

DocBlockr Python的功能

  1. 自动补全:当你输入函数或类的定义时,DocBlockr Python 会自动生成一个符合PEP 257标准的文档框架。你只需填写必要的信息,如参数、返回值、异常等。

  2. 模板支持:它提供了多种模板,如Google风格、NumPy风格等,开发者可以根据项目需求选择合适的模板。

  3. 智能提示:在编写文档时,插件会根据代码上下文提供智能提示,减少手动输入的错误。

  4. 多语言支持:不仅限于Python,DocBlockr Python 还支持JavaScript、PHP等多种语言的文档生成。

应用场景

  • 团队协作:在团队开发中,统一的文档格式可以提高代码的可读性,减少沟通成本。DocBlockr Python 确保了文档的一致性。

  • 开源项目:对于开源项目,良好的文档是吸引贡献者的关键。使用DocBlockr Python 可以快速生成高质量的文档,降低新成员的学习曲线。

  • 教育和培训:在教学中,清晰的文档可以帮助学生更好地理解代码逻辑。DocBlockr Python 可以作为教学工具,培养学生良好的编程习惯。

  • 企业级应用:在企业环境中,代码的可维护性和可扩展性至关重要。DocBlockr Python 可以帮助企业开发者快速生成文档,提高开发效率。

如何使用DocBlockr Python

  1. 安装插件:首先,你需要在你的编辑器中安装DocBlockr Python 插件。无论是Sublime Text还是VS Code,都可以通过插件市场进行安装。

  2. 编写文档

    • 在函数或类定义的上方输入""",插件会自动生成文档框架。
    • 填写参数、返回值、异常等信息。
    • 使用快捷键(如Tab)进行快速导航和填充。
  3. 自定义模板:根据项目需求,你可以自定义文档模板,确保文档风格与团队或项目保持一致。

注意事项

  • DocBlockr Python 虽然强大,但它只是一个辅助工具,最终的文档质量还是取决于开发者的输入。
  • 确保文档内容准确无误,避免误导其他开发者。
  • 遵守开源协议和版权法,尊重他人的知识产权。

总结

DocBlockr Python 作为一个文档生成工具,不仅提高了开发效率,还提升了代码的可读性和可维护性。在Python开发中,良好的文档是代码质量的重要组成部分。通过使用DocBlockr Python,开发者可以更专注于业务逻辑的实现,而不必为文档格式和规范而烦恼。无论你是个人开发者、团队成员还是开源项目贡献者,DocBlockr Python 都将是你不可或缺的工具之一。希望本文能帮助你更好地理解和应用DocBlockr Python,在编程之路上走得更远。